Over 100,000 US Visas Revoked in 2025, Including 8,000 Student Visas

New York/Washington, Jan 13: The United States has revoked more than 100,000 visas in 2025, including nearly 8,000 student visas, as part of an intensified crackdown on immigration over alleged criminal activity, the State Department has said.

In a social media post on Monday, the department said it would “continue to deport these thugs to keep America safe.” It added that over 100,000 visas have been cancelled so far, including around 2,500 specialised visas, involving individuals who had encounters with US law enforcement.

State Department Principal Deputy Spokesperson Tommy Pigott said that within less than a year, the Trump administration has revoked visas of thousands of foreign nationals charged or convicted of crimes such as assault, theft and driving under the influence.

According to a Fox News report, the number of visas revoked in 2025 is more than double the 40,000 cancellations recorded in 2024, the final year of the Joe Biden administration. While most revocations involved business and tourist travellers who overstayed their visas, the report said thousands of students and specialised visa holders lost their status due to criminal cases.

Among specialised visa holders, nearly half of the revocations were linked to drunken driving arrests, 30 per cent to assault and battery-related charges, while the remaining cases involved theft, child abuse, substance abuse, drug distribution, fraud and embezzlement. The report also claimed that close to 500 students lost their visas for drug possession and distribution, while hundreds of foreign workers were accused of child abuse.

Pigott said the administration would continue its “aggressive” enforcement through a new “continuous vetting centre,” stressing that the government remains committed to protecting national security and public safety.

The Trump administration has significantly tightened immigration enforcement, targeting both illegal and legal migration, and has also introduced stricter rules for individuals seeking to enter the US for work or education.

Since December 15, the State Department has implemented enhanced screening measures for H-1B and H-4 visa applicants, including checks of social media activity. As a result, several visa interviews across India have been postponed, leaving many applicants stranded for months while awaiting visa stamping.

 

The State Department has repeatedly maintained that a US visa is a privilege and not a right, and said it relies on all available information during screening and vetting to identify individuals who may pose risks to national security or public safety.
